While an investigation continues into the cause of a Massachusetts assisted living community fire that killed 10 residents and injured 30, calls are growing in that state — and nationally — for federal oversight of the sector.

Nine people were killed and one was critically injured in a fire at the Gabriel House assisted living home in Fall River, Massachusetts.
